Hydro dams are cool

With record high electric usage as we all try to stay cool in the near or 100 degree temperatures, it got me to thinking about the folks who want to remove or breach the hydroelectric dams on the Snake River.

On calm days as the windmills stand idle, please turn off your air conditioners, so you may experience what it would be like without the dams generating abundant electricity.

Thank you Cathy McMorris Rodgers.
